IWBMS 41 - Scratch from non-zombie caused zombification

It appears that scratches from non-zombie sources (I.E. moving through trees, brush) carry the infection chance from zombie scratches. I just lost a character in this manner. He was scratched with no zombies around while going through trees/thick brush, got anxious moodlet. Later that evening I messed up burning some corpses, and the corpse reanimated after death.

 

This may need to be looked into, since only zombie scratches/bites should be zombifying... not scratches from moving through trees...

I don't know, I think it makes sense that some of the environment would have some sort of zombie bacteria or infection on it. Getting infected from trees and scrapes makes sense in my opinion.

As Casual_Survivor has said you could have also gotten infected from poor hygiene, make sure to change and wash clothes regularly, my strategy is to have three sets of clothes that I switch between while I wash the others.

 

I also forgot to mention make sure you wash your skin especially if you have open wounds.
